At AQA, we are passionate about creating high-quality assessments that shape the future of education. Join us as we look to continually improve General Qualifications (GQs) for AQA and OxfordAQA (OxfAQA) through innovation and excellence in assessment.
We’re looking for a forward-thinking leader to drive the development of paper-based and digital General Qualifications. As the Head of Assessment Development, you’ll shape the future of our qualifications, ensuring they are market-leading and rooted in the latest assessment research and best practices.
Landscape
Reporting to the Director of Assessment and leading a team of subject leads, the role holder forms an integral part of the Assessment Senior Leadership team; and represents AQA with Ofqual and associated external stakeholders on matters related to the assessments of our qualifications and products.

What you’ll do
- Shape tomorrow: Working with Product Management, lead the development of new assessment products (including those for AQA’s preferred digital solution), ensuring that they are designed in accordance with assessment design principles and best practice, in alignment with the AQA Strategy, its data strategy and recognise the differing requirements of ‘paper-behind-glass’ assessments and the desire to introduce true innovation to methods of digital assessment in GQs. Ensure the work to develop new assessment products is appropriately resourced, flexibly managing product plans, people and budget.
- Work and Learn together: Lead the development, maintenance and evolution of training in basic and advanced GQ assessment across the organisation, ensuring that valid assessment lies at the heart of the decision-making process. Set direction and goals for assessment design training for colleagues and senior associates to improve the application of good assessment practice and help ensure that assessments are as valid and reliable as possible. Monitor progress against plans and support training initiatives.
- Customers front and centre: Monitor and evaluate international developments and research in assessment practices (including AI) as it applies to GQs. Use this knowledge to create, agree and maintain a roadmap to evolve assessment practice for AQA’s GQs so that they are both market leading and best in class for assessment quality, innovation and our customers. Lead and represent AQA’s thought leadership in GQ assessment and assessment quality, with customers and external stakeholders including Ofqual, DfE and industry bodies. Own the annual budget for Assessment colleague attendance at national and international conferences & events on assessment, determining which events to attend to achieve this outcome.
- Results matter: Represent Assessment and influence stakeholders and business-wide working groups and programmes that require GQ assessment expertise including Ofqual’s regulation of assessment, in order to shape the direction of travel, taking relevant actions and delivering to ensure that the principles of good assessment are considered as part of business developments.
